Salary of Other Interdisciplinary Studies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$54,830 Bachelor's Median Salary

Other Interdisciplinary Studies graduates with a bachelor’s degree from USC report a median salary of $54,830 a year. This is below $101,273, the median for all majors at USC.

Student Debt of Other Interdisciplinary Studies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$20,000 Bachelor's Median Debt

To complete a bachelor’s at USC, other interdisciplinary studies students accumulate a median of $20,000 in student loans. This is higher than $15,729, the typical median for all majors at USC.

Bachelor’s Student Diversity

Among recent graduates, 42% of other interdisciplinary studies bachelor’s degrees went to men and 58% went to women.

USC gender breakdown of Other Interdisciplinary Studies Bachelor's degree grads The majority of other interdisciplinary studies bachelor’s degree graduates at USC are White. Approximately 47% of graduates f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from University of Southern California with a bachelor’s in other interdisciplinary studies.

Ethnic diversity of Other Interdisciplinary Studies majors at University of Southern California
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 4
Black or African American 2
Hispanic or Latino 9
White 18
Non-Resident Aliens 1
Other Races 4
